In the first of a new series we ask the people who really matter – the fans – about their club’s prospects for the coming season. Here Rich Edge reveals his frustrations at Villa’s new choice of gaffer but has hopes for the future if it’s placed at the feet of the kids.
How do you feel about the McLeish appointment?
I was, and still am, amazed that he was appointed. His brand of defensive, we-want-to-get relegated football is a vast change to our previous attacking, exciting football. He will improve our defending – but at what cost? Heard of failing upwards, but this takes the piss.

Villa have a batch of promising youngsters coming through. Are they good enough to make a real impact in the Prem?
I honestly believe that last season’s shocking experience for these young players will prove invaluable. The likes of Bannan, Hogg, Albrighton, Clark and Delfonso will do fine. Maybe not all will make it at Villa but they are all good players. Last season, they were without the experienced players to play along-side them.
What one change would you like to see made from last season on the pitch?
The experiment from our crazy French tin man with Agbonlahor as a left winger has to stop. He is much better up front with Bent. Clearly getting on the fringes of Englands team was not enough for Houllier.
What would constitute a good season for Villa?
Realistically, 8th place. Top half for certain. We still have a lot of quality players despite our obvious losses through transfers.
